    New EU Product Liability Directive brings additional obligations for companies

    The EU's new Product Liability Directive will transform the division of liability in the digital market: manufacturers and service providers will be liable not only for traditional products, but also for damage caused by software and AI systems. This change requires corporations to sharpen their focus on risk management, documentation, and preparedness for increasingly complex liability issues.

    Tariffs pose risks to shipping industry 

    The spring of 2025 is an uneasy time for businesses, especially those operating in the shipping industry. In April, US President Trump announced global tariffs that impact some 100 countries with increases ranging from 10% to as much as 50% on top of previously existing tariffs.
